FOCUS AND MOTIVATE (5 min.) Review the pronunciation of c and g. Write the following words on qthe board: caf, cosa, cultura, cereal, ciudad, cerca/gracias, Guatemala, grupo, general, escoge, gimnasio. Have students read the words aloud. Draw their attention to the letters that follow c and g and how they determine the pronunciation of the words. TEACH (15 min.) Presentacin de gramtica, p. 227. As information is presented, refer back to the words on the board to demonstrate why the spelling change is necessary. (5 min.) Ask students a series of questions in the preterite with verbs such as: buscar, tocar, sacar, llegar, pagar, jugar, almorzar, empezar. Pause and allow students to write their answers.
